. Nursery stock from the far north. Nursery stock Minnesota Catalogs; Trees Seedlings Catalogs; Flowers Seeds Catalogs; Plants, Ornamental Catalogs. Pansy. The charming beaut}r of the little pansy makes it a favorite everywhere. The ease with which it can be grown and the certainty of its success commend it to all. It is a plant full of surprises; new colors, new forms, new markings are constantly developing. We handle only the very best and largest flower- ing strains. Mammoth Butterfly Pansy. A magnificent strain, combining all the new colorings and markings in great sizes. Chicago Bedding Pansies. The best strain for bedding purposes. The plants are vigorous growers, even in form and elegant coloring. Flowers large, of good Palm. Giant Trimardeau Pansy. Flowers large, with a black blotch on the three lower petals. This old and well-known French variety is still very popular on account of its reliability. PALMS. The Palm stands at the head of the decorative plants. It is the personification of all that is grace- ful and beautiful and when estab- lished requires but little care, as they have few insect enemies and no diseases. Areca Lutescens. One of the most valuable and beautiful Palms in cultivation. Its dark glossy green leaves are gracefully curved on slender stems, and the entire foli- age is gracefully disposed. The trunk and stems are golden yellow. Price, 1st size,75c; 2nd size, 40c each Cyperus Alternifolius. (Um- brella Plant.) A splendid aqua- tic plant throwing up slender stems, crowned with a graceful, umbrella-shaped top that for elegance and beauty cannot be excelled. This plant thrives equally well as a pot plant, or in an aquarium; hence it succeeds with everybody. In rich soil it grows 3 to 4 feet high, and there is no danger of too much moisture, as it will grow, like the lily, in pure water alone. Price, 1st size 50c; 2nd size, 25c each. Kenti a Balmoreana.
